Tactacam is a leading innovator in outdoor and action camera technology, dedicated to providing high-quality products that enhance the outdoor experience. With over 1,000,000 active customers, we continue to push the boundaries of technology, design, and functionality. Our team is passionate about developing cutting-edge products, and we offer exciting opportunities for career growth in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.

As a QA Engineer, you will ensure the quality of our products, by creating thorough test coverage and ensuring accurate testing.  We’re looking for a skilled, detail-oriented team player who can effectively collaborate on various projects.  You will work closely with developers, product owners, and other qa team members to ensure quality is the focus throughout the SDLC lifecycle.  

Responsibilities

  • Analyze requirements in order to plan and execute test cases to ensure thorough and accurate testing 
  • Work closely with Development, Product, Design, and QA teams to uphold our quality standards and ensure customer satisfaction
  • Communicate test status and risk updates to all stakeholders early and frequently 
  • Promote a culture of quality across the organization throughout the entire SDLC
  • Provide thorough documentation of defects found during testing to aid in efficient debugging and root cause analysis
  • Analyze defect leakage for root cause analysis and remediation efforts needed
  • Test across API, web, and mobile applications

Requirements

  • 3+ years of experience in quality assurance
  • Experience with project management and test management tools (Jira, Xray, etc.)
  • Experience testing API and web or mobile applications
  • Experience writing test cases and test plans
  • Excellent problem-solving, analytical, and debugging skills.
  • Demonstrated ability to work independently and drive projects with minimal supervision.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to guide and support team members
